Software Developer for Training AI Data
@ G2i Inc.

Remote
$100,000
Remote
Contractor
Posted 5 days ago

Your Application Journey

Personalized Resume
Apply
Email Hiring Manager
Interview

Email Hiring Manager

XXXXXXXXXX XXXXXXXXX XXXXXXXXXX******* @g2iinc.com
Recommended after applying

Job Details

Overview

The Software Developer for Training AI Data position at G2i Inc. is a remote, long-term contract opportunity. Developers join an expert annotation team to create training data for advanced AI models. No prior AI experience is required, only professional coding experience. This role involves auditing AI model tool usage, reading and editing JSON files, working with APIs, and solving coding problems in your preferred language.

Project Details

This role is part of an immediate Tool Use Sprint starting this week with 1000+ immediate openings. The sprint lasts 10 days, focusing on training AI to use tools and APIs effectively. Success in this sprint may lead to more projects in the pipeline.

Key Responsibilities

  • Audit AI model tool usage and API interactions.
  • Read, write, and edit JSON files.
  • Work with APIs: building, integrating, and using them.
  • Solve coding problems and write test cases.
  • Create instructions for training AI models.
  • Review and improve technical outputs.

Work Details and Flexibility

The work is 100% remote with accepted applicants from multiple countries. Hours are flexible from 15 to 40+ hours per week, with the possibility to work more if desired. You are paid weekly based on tracked time spent on the platform, and there is a strong emphasis on attention to detail and managing flexible schedules.

Interview Process

  • Apply using the Ashby form.
  • Resume screening to assess coding ability.
  • Async code review (35 minutes, 72-hour window).
  • Programming assessments in your strongest language.
  • Standard and project-specific onboarding.
  • Simulated production-level task on the platform.

Tech Stack and Required Qualifications

The role welcomes any coding language with benefits for those using Python, JavaScript, Java, C++, Ruby, Go or others. Essential qualifications include professional coding experience, fluency in English, strong attention to detail, API experience, and the ability to work with JSON. A STEM background is preferred. Nice-to-have skills include advanced degrees, experience with multiple programming languages, and contributions to coding communities.

Key skills/competency

  • Remote Work
  • Coding
  • APIs
  • JSON
  • Annotation
  • Tool Usage
  • Detail Orientation
  • Instruction Following
  • Problem-Solving
  • STEM

How to Get Hired at G2i Inc.

🎯 Tips for Getting Hired

  • Research G2i Inc.'s culture: Understand remote work values and agile approach.
  • Customize your resume: Highlight API and JSON skills.
  • Emphasize coding proficiency: List strong programming experiences.
  • Prepare for async code review: Practice time-bound coding challenges.
  • Know the tech stack: Focus on multiple programming languages.

📝 Interview Preparation Advice

Technical Preparation

Practice API integration tasks.
Review JSON file manipulation.
Simulate coding assessments online.
Brush up on preferred programming languages.

Behavioral Questions

Describe time management strategies.
Explain past collaborative experiences.
Discuss problem-solving in tight deadlines.
Share examples of adapting to feedback.

Frequently Asked Questions